Explore greene county animal shelter vaWebThe second method to find GCF for numbers 18 and 42 is to list all Prime Factors for both numbers and multiply the common ones: All Prime Factors of 18: 2, 3, 3. All Prime Factors of 42: 2, 3, 7. As we can see there are Prime Factors common to both numbers: 2, 3.
